Why This Question Is Confusing
running board fitment depends on lower sill condition, mounting points, bracket kit, motor type if electric, wiring route, and whether the vehicle has previous side skirt or trim changes.
Short Answer
confirm whether the buyer wants fixed boards or electric boards. Electric boards should be treated as mechanical plus electrical work, not as simple exterior trim.
Evidence To Collect
- side profile photos
- underside mounting area photos
- current side skirt photo
- fuse and wiring plan if electric
- installer confirmation of lift access
Red Flags
- underside photos are missing
- brackets are assumed to be universal
- motor wiring is left to the installer without notes
- previous damage near the sill is ignored
